System Uniformity Questions and Statistical Integrity
A critical distinction is present between free casino games that utilize identical random number generation systems as real-money versions versus those employing modified algorithms designed to enhance player engagement through inflated win rates. Operators face strong incentive structures to set up demonstration modes with more favorable outcomes than players would experience in actual wagering environments, creating false confidence that may influence subsequent deposit decisions.
Confirming algorithmic consistency between free and paid versions requires examining technical certification documentation that most platforms fail to provide transparently. Without independent validation, players cannot determine whether observed performance in free modes accurately reflects statistical expectations of real-money gameplay. This opacity constitutes a fundamental limitation of free casino games as practice resources for authentic wagering activities.

Psychological Conditioning Effects and Behavioral Distortions
Extended engagement with free casino games creates behavioral conditioning patterns that frequently turn maladaptive when transitioning to real-money contexts. The casual approach to virtual chip management, absence of loss aversion responses, and unlimited bankroll replenishment availability create habits fundamentally incompatible with sustainable real-money gambling practices.
This conditioning transcends individual session decisions to broader strategic frameworks. Players acclimated to aggressive betting progressions and high-risk strategies in consequence-free environments often fail to implement the conservative bankroll management essential for real-money sustainability. The psychological disconnect between virtual currency abundance and actual capital scarcity represents a critical limitation that free games cannot effectively bridge.

Strategic Applications for Legitimate Skill Acquisition
Despite inherent limitations, free casino games offer specific legitimate applications when used with clearly defined educational objectives:
- Game understanding and system mastery: Learning complex game structures, payout tables, and feature activation requirements without financial pressure permits thorough comprehension before risking capital.
- Tactical execution training: Drilling optimal decision matrices for strategic games through repetitive free play develops automatic correct responses reducing errors during real-money sessions.
- Betting system evaluation: Testing various progression systems across extended sample sizes uncovers mathematical limitations and capital requirements before implementing with actual funds.
- Interface familiarization: Learning platform navigation, bet placement mechanics, and feature controls removes costly mistakes during initial real-money experiences.
- Fluctuation experience: Experiencing natural statistical fluctuations inherent to different game types sets realistic expectations about short-term result volatility.
- Platform reliability testing: Testing software stability, customer support responsiveness, and overall user experience quality before allocating deposits to unproven platforms.
Time Limits and Transition Protocols
The optimal use case for free casino games involves targeted skill development over limited timeframes followed by complete discontinuation once technical competency develops. Extended free play beyond the learning phase offers diminishing returns while potentially embedding poor risk management habits through continued consequence-free engagement.
For strategic games, 20-50 hours of focused free play typically delivers sufficient repetition to master optimal strategies and build procedural fluency. Beyond this threshold, additional free play yields minimal skill enhancement while increasing exposure to behavioral conditioning effects. Treating free modes as temporary training tools rather than ongoing entertainment alternatives maximizes educational benefits while minimizing negative psychological impacts.
Regulatory Status and Player Protection Deficits
Free casino games occupy ambiguous regulatory territory in most jurisdictions. Since no monetary prizes are awarded, these platforms typically function outside traditional gambling regulatory frameworks, eliminating consumer protections standard in licensed real-money environments including fairness testing requirements, dispute resolution mechanisms, and responsible gambling tool mandates.
This regulatory exemption means free casino platforms face no mandatory standards regarding algorithmic fairness, outcome manipulation prevention, or truthful representation of win probabilities. Players accessing these services should understand they operate in unregulated spaces where mathematical authenticity cannot be independently confirmed and operator claims lack third-party validation or oversight.
Information Gathering Methods and Privacy Concerns
Many free casino game platforms implement extensive data collection protocols monitoring player behavior, preferences, and engagement patterns. This information facilitates both internal optimization of monetization strategies and potential sale to third-party advertising networks, creating privacy implications that users may not fully grasp when accessing nominally free services.
The economic reality that free platforms require revenue generation implies user data often constitutes the actual product being monetized rather than the gaming experience itself. Recognizing this business model helps users make informed decisions about acceptable privacy tradeoffs when engaging with free casino game services.
